we run the 345/25ZR19 on the rear of our Camaros with no issues, if you are going to do the tub this is a must have tire for road racing. its the same tire from the Dodge Viper.

Yep - Mark did alot of testing with them and the size is just about perfect. I've never been a fan of the 335's (or wider, although I've never seen a competitive 1st gen run anything bigger) from a strictly road course point of view (once you're going, the additional width is really more of a hinderance than a benefit). I would rather run a stickier narrow tire than a wider, harder tire but rules are rules.
